Solon 2 West Branch 0, Solon 2 West Liberty 1
The varsity Lady Spartans opened the 2024 season with a quad in West Branch Tuesday, Sept. 3 defeating the host Bears 2-0 (25-19, 25-17) and West Liberty 2-1 (24-26, 25-18, 15-9)).
Senior Grace Erwin led against West Branch with a match high seven kills, senior Addie Miller produced five while junior Jozie Lahr and senior Yasmine Sell made four apiece. Junior Cydney Jaster had 13 assists with a dozen from sophomore Scarlett Ferin. Erwin had a pair of block assists with one each by Miller, Lahr, and junior Gable Knight. Erwin, Jaster, and sophomore Macy Fuller had an ace serve each.
Erwin, Sell, and junior Kiley Devery led all with eight kills each against the 8th ranked (in Class 3A by the Iowa Girls High School Athletic Union in their preseason rankings) Comets while Miller produced seven, Lahr made four, and junior Kennedey Whitford and senior Izzy Frees had one each. Sell and freshman Charleigh Whitford made two solo blocks with one from Kahr. Erwin, Fuller, and Frees had an ace apiece.
Solon goes 3-0 in Marshalltown’s Apgar Invitational
Last Thursday and Friday the Lady Spartans competed in Marshalltown’s Apgar Invitational and came home victorious against Waverly-Shell Rock (WSR) (21-14, 18-21, 15-5), Marshalltown (21-9, 21-8), and Columbus Catholic (Waterloo) (21-8, 21-10).
Yasmine Sell led with six kills against the WSR Go-Hawks (ranked 14th in Class 4A in the preseason rankings) with five by Kiley Devery and four each from Grace Erwin and Jozie Lahr. Erwin and Lahr made two solo blocks each with one by Devery while Erwin also had a pair of aces.
Lahr made a team high four kills against Marshall- town with three each from Erwin and Gable Knight, and two apiece by Addie Miller, Sell, Devery, and Charleigh Whitford. Erwin produced three solo blocks with Kennedey Whitford and Macy Fuller making two ace serves each against the Bobcats.
Erwin and Sell torpedoed the Sailors with a salvo of seven and six kills respectively with three each from Lahr and Devery. Erwin and Lahr made one solo block each and Charleigh Whitford slammed three aces.
CR Washington’s Warrior Invitational nets a 3-2 showing
Cedar Rapids Washington hosted their Warrior Invitational this past Saturday pitting the Lady Spartans against a field consisting of Cedar Rapids Kennedy, Dubuque Senior, Johnston, Oskaloosa, Xavier Catholic (Cedar Rapids), Davenport North, Linn-Mar, Cedar Rapids Jefferson, and the host Warriors.
Solon disposed of Johnston 2-0 (21-13, 21-17) with Jozie Lahr and Yasmine Sell producing four kills each, Grace Erwin making three, Addie Miller producing two, and one each by Gable Knight and Kiley Devery. Miller, Erwin, Lahr, and Devery each had a solo block with three aces by Izzy Frees, two from Macy Fuller, and one by Erwin.
The Lady Spartans fell 2-1 (21-12, 16-21, 13-15) to Linn-Mar, who had just dropped out of the IGHSAU rankings after sitting in the No. 10 spot in the 5A pre-season rankings. Lahr led Solon with six kills, Sell made five, Knight had four, Devery made three, and Miller produced two. Miller and Lahr made a solo block each with three aces by Charleigh Whitford. The Lions’ Kelsey Klesner led all with nine kills.
Solon bounced back for a 2-0 (21-10, 21-17) win over Davenport North with a match-high seven kills by Erwin, five from Sell, four by Miller, three from Devery, two by Lahr, and one by Knight. Miller and Erwin made a solo block each. Cydney Jaster made two aces with Macy Fuller, Scarlett Ferin, and Charleigh Whitford producing one apiece.
Solon had no trouble with the Warriors, taking a 2-0 win easily (21-5, 21-5) led by Sell with six kills. Devery made three, with two each from Miller and Lahr while Erwin and Frees had one apiece. Lahr also made a solo block. Charleigh Whitford shelled Washington with seven ace serves and Frees pounded away with five of her own.
It was a different story when Solon faced the No. 1-ranked (in 4A) Xavier Saints, falling 2-0 (18-21,11- 21) despite six kills from Erwin and four by Sell. Lahr and Sell had one solo block each while Fuller and Charleigh Whitford each made an ace.
Lady Spartans 9th in IGHSAU’s 2nd weekly rankings
Solon improved from No. 11 in the preseason rankings to the No. 9 spot in Class 3A in the IGHSAU’s rankings released last Thursday. Mount Vernon held the No. 1 spot followed by Assumption Catholic (Davenport), Wahlert Catholic (Dubuque), Western Christian, Sioux Center, Mid-Prairie, Kuemper Catholic, and Cherokee. West Liberty dropped to the No. 10 spot, down from No. 8 in the first rankings while WaMaC West foe Center Point-Urbana dropped from No. 7 to No. 11. West Delaware, Union, Van Meter, and Wilton rounded out the top-15 teams in the state.
